The cryptocurrency world is abuzz once again as a massive transfer of XRP worth over $56 million has been detected moving into Coinbase, one of the largest and most trusted digital asset exchanges in the United States. This significant on-chain activity, reported by blockchain analytics firm Whale Alert on June 30, has sparked renewed interest in XRP’s market dynamics and future price trajectory.
A Whale-Sized Transfer Ignites Market Attention
On a single day, 25,498,179 XRP—valued at approximately $56.1 million—was transferred to Coinbase in one consolidated transaction. The movement originated from an anonymous wallet, whose identity remains undisclosed, fueling speculation across crypto communities and trading forums.
Large inflows to centralized exchanges like Coinbase are traditionally interpreted as bearish signals, often indicating that a major holder—commonly referred to as a "whale"—is preparing to sell. Historically, such actions precede downward pressure on price due to anticipated sell-offs.

Defying Expectations: Price Rises Despite Inflow
Contrary to typical market reactions, XRP’s price surged shortly after the transfer was confirmed. Within less than an hour, the token climbed from $2.20 to $2.29, marking a notable 4.68% increase within 24 hours. This upward momentum challenges the long-standing assumption that exchange inflows automatically equate to selling pressure.
Instead, analysts suggest several alternative interpretations:
- Strategic Positioning: The whale may be preparing for an upcoming event such as staking, lending, or participation in a new financial product.
- Liquidity Provision: The funds could be destined for use in liquidity pools or institutional trading desks operating through Coinbase.
- ETF Speculation: With growing anticipation around a potential spot XRP ETF, some believe the transfer reflects strategic positioning ahead of regulatory clarity or product launch.
Ripple’s Legal Clarity Fuels Investor Confidence
The recent surge in XRP sentiment is not occurring in isolation. It follows a pivotal development: Ripple Labs’ decision to drop its cross-appeal in its prolonged legal battle with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). While this move may appear like a retreat, many legal experts interpret it as a strategic pivot—potentially signaling that Ripple is aligning with regulatory expectations and paving the way for broader institutional adoption.
This evolving regulatory landscape has significantly improved market confidence. As uncertainty diminishes, more investors view XRP not just as a speculative asset but as a foundational piece of the future financial infrastructure, particularly in cross-border payments.
Why XRP Continues to Capture Investor Interest
XRP maintains its position as the third-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, trailing only Bitcoin and Ethereum in terms of ecosystem impact and utility. Its core value proposition lies in enabling fast, low-cost international transactions—a feature increasingly relevant in today’s globalized economy.
Several factors are currently driving heightened interest in XRP:
- Growing Adoption by Financial Institutions: Over 100 financial entities worldwide already use Ripple’s payment solutions powered by XRP.
- Scalability and Efficiency: XRP can settle transactions in under four seconds with minimal fees, outperforming traditional banking systems.
- Environmental Sustainability: Unlike proof-of-work cryptocurrencies, XRP operates on a consensus mechanism that consumes negligible energy.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Why does an exchange inflow usually signal a sell-off?
When large amounts of cryptocurrency are sent to exchanges, they become liquid and readily tradable. Historically, whales transfer assets to exchanges when they intend to sell, which can increase supply and downward pressure on price.
Why did XRP’s price go up after the Coinbase inflow?
Although counterintuitive, price increases after exchange inflows can occur if the market interprets the move as part of a larger bullish narrative—such as ETF speculation or institutional interest—outweighing immediate selling fears.
Could this transfer be linked to a spot XRP ETF?
It’s possible. With increasing speculation about a U.S.-listed spot XRP ETF, major holders might be positioning their holdings on regulated platforms like Coinbase to meet listing requirements or prepare for fund creation.
Is XRP still legally safe to trade in the U.S.?
Yes. Following key court rulings in Ripple’s favor—particularly the July 2023 decision that deemed XRP itself is not a security for retail sales—most major U.S. exchanges have resumed or maintained XRP trading.
What makes XRP different from other top cryptocurrencies?
XRP is uniquely designed for institutional use in cross-border payments. Unlike Bitcoin or Ethereum, which prioritize decentralization and smart contracts, XRP focuses on speed, scalability, and integration with traditional financial systems.
How might future regulation impact XRP’s value?
Clearer regulations reduce uncertainty and attract institutional investors. A favorable regulatory environment—especially SEC approval of financial products like ETFs—could significantly boost demand and valuation.
